1981 Cadillac Eldorado vs. 2008 Renault Megane

To start off, 2008 Renault Megane is newer by 27 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1981 Cadillac Eldorado.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1981 Cadillac Eldorado would be higher. At 6,030 cc (8 cylinders), 1981 Cadillac Eldorado is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1981 Cadillac Eldorado (139 HP @ 3800 RPM) has 58 more horse power than 2008 Renault Megane. (81 HP @ 4000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1981 Cadillac Eldorado should accelerate faster than 2008 Renault Megane.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1981 Cadillac Eldorado weights approximately 245 kg more than 2008 Renault Megane.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1981 Cadillac Eldorado (358 Nm @ 1400 RPM) has 173 more torque (in Nm) than 2008 Renault Megane. (185 Nm @ 2000 RPM). This means 1981 Cadillac Eldorado will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2008 Renault Megane.
